MOE Key Laboratory of Bio-Inspired Smart Interfacial Science and Technology, BUAA has the following research output in the current window (1 November 2024 - 31 October 2025) of the Nature Index. Click ...
一些您可能无法访问的结果已被隐去。
显示无法访问的结果一些您可能无法访问的结果已被隐去。
显示无法访问的结果